More people are living alone today, whether by choice or circumstance. Finding the motivation to cook meals can be challenging, especially after a long work day. Even if you are a skilled cook, it can be not easy to develop ideas for meals and find recipes that work for one person.
Eating out, going to a drive-thru, or making a quick meal at home can be tempting. However, consuming convenience food regularly can harm your mental and physical health and waistline.
Fast food and TV dinners are often low in nutrition and high in unhealthy fats, sugar, sodium, and calories. You can often make healthier and more delicious meals for a fraction of the cost of a restaurant, with more effort.
Cooking requires that you have a basic knowledge of cooking, stock up on the necessary ingredients, and then get creative with creating meals tailored to your needs. Even if your accommodation is a dorm, bachelor apartment, or another type of accommodation that doesn’t have a kitchen, you can still learn how to make delicious, affordable meals that will not only be tasty but will also help you feel more energetic, maintain your mood, and keep your body as healthy as it can.
Cooking for one has many benefits
Making more home-cooked meals is one of the best ways to improve your mental health and physical well-being. You can control the ingredients and reduce the number of calories and additives in takeout or convenience foods by cooking at home. Simple, healthy, home-cooked meals can help lower your chances of serious illness, increase your energy, sharpen your mind, lose fat and improve your ability to manage stress, anxiety, depression, and other issues.
All this is actual cooking at your home for the entire family. However, there are certain benefits to cooking for yourself.
You are free to eat what you like when you want. You can cook with the ingredients you like, even if it’s not your liking. Or, you can have breakfast for dinner, if you prefer.
You can cook a single meal faster than cook enough food for four people.
Less waste and cleanup. Food won’t go unattended. You can also eat a one-pot meal from the pot without cleaning it afterward.
